WorkMarket, a subsidiary of Automatic Data Processing, Inc. (ADP), is a cloud-based platform specializing in the management of independent contractors and freelancers. Founded in 2010 by Jeffrey Leventhal, WorkMarket was acquired by ADP in January 2018 to enhance its human capital management solutions for contingent workers.

Key Strategic Focus

WorkMarket's strategic focus is to provide businesses with an integrated system to efficiently and compliantly manage their extended workforce. The platform offers features such as automated onboarding, verification of credentials, assignment management, and payment processing for independent contractors. It also includes compliance support to mitigate risks associated with managing a contingent workforce.

Financials and Funding

Prior to its acquisition by ADP, WorkMarket raised over $50 million in venture funding from firms including Union Square Ventures, Spark Capital, and Foundry Group. In April 2017, the company secured $25 million from Accenture and Foundry Group, valuing the company at $72 million.

Technological Platform and Innovation

WorkMarket's platform is designed to automate and streamline the management of independent contractors. Key features include:

  • Onboarding and Verification: Automated collection and verification of U.S. tax IDs, W-9 forms, and bank account information.


  • Assignment Management: Tools to create, assign, and track work assignments, with real-time visibility into project status.


  • Payment Processing: Flexible payment options, including direct deposit and pay cards, with automated invoice generation.


  • Compliance Support: Automated guardrails to ensure compliance with business requirements and regulatory standards.


  • Integration and Automation: Open API for seamless integration with existing systems such as accounting software, CRM, and ERP platforms.

Competitor Profile

The market for freelancer management systems is competitive, with several notable players:

  • Field Nation: A labor marketplace connecting companies with skilled technicians for on-site work.


  • Deel: A platform simplifying payroll and compliance for hiring international contractors and employees.


  • Gusto: Provides payroll, benefits, and HR management solutions for small businesses.


  • Upwork: A global freelancing platform connecting businesses with independent professionals.


Strategic Collaborations and Partnerships

WorkMarket integrates with various third-party applications, including Workday, Oracle, and ZipRecruiter, to enhance its platform's functionality and provide a seamless experience for users.
